On 04 May 2019, the fishing vessel "DONALD THERESA WALEAHA", with 3 people on board, was reported disabled 2 nautical miles E off Cribbons Beach, NS. The Canadian Coast Guard auxiliary ship "SHARA CHRISTINE I" towed the vessel to Cribbons Beach, NS.
